Off-Road Performance Upgrades for the Mahindra Thar: What First-Time Owners Wish They'd Done Sooner

Buying a Mahindra Thar is the easy part. Figuring out which off-road performance upgrades actually matter — before finding out the hard way on an actual trail — is where most new owners get it wrong. It's an easy trap: the Thar looks ready for anything straight off the lot, and for the first few outings, it usually is. Then comes the trip where the trail turns technical, the light starts fading, and the gaps in the stock setup show up all at once.

This isn't a list of every possible modification. It's specifically about the off-road performance upgrades that first-time off-roaders consistently wish they'd sorted out earlier, based on where the stock Thar setup tends to run out of ability.

The Pattern Almost Every New Owner Repeats

There's a fairly predictable sequence: buy the Thar, do a couple of easy trails, feel confident, then hit something a bit more serious — deeper ruts, a rocky incline, a trail that runs past sunset — and suddenly notice things the brochure never mentioned. Headlights that don't reach far enough. A stance that feels unsettled on uneven ground. An underbody that clips something it really shouldn't.

None of this means the Thar isn't capable. It means the factory setup is built for a broad range of buyers, not for anyone's specific trail conditions. The upgrades below are what tend to close that gap.

Lighting Comes Up First, Almost Every Time

Ask around and this is usually the first regret: not upgrading the lighting sooner. Stock headlights are built for road use, and once a trail runs into evening or through dense tree cover, that becomes obvious fast. A proper LED bar or auxiliary spotlight setup fixes this — better range, better spread, and enough clarity to actually see what's coming instead of guessing.

One thing worth being direct about: the wiring for this needs a qualified mechanic. It's tempting to treat it as a simple bolt-on, but running new electrical circuits into a vehicle isn't something to rush through solo unless there's real expertise behind it.

Underbody Protection, the Upgrade Nobody Notices Until It's Too Late

Skid plates rarely make anyone's exciting upgrades list, which is exactly why they get skipped — right up until a rock strike finds the fuel tank or transfer case instead of a plate built to take the hit. It's a cheap upgrade relative to what it's protecting, and it's one of the more common regrets among owners who learned this the expensive way.

Tires, Which Do More Than People Expect

Stock tires are a comfort compromise, not an off-road one. Switching to all-terrain or mud-terrain tires tends to be the single biggest jump in actual capability available — more traction on loose or wet ground than any other single change.

Wheel Spacers and Stance

Widening the stance with wheel spacers improves stability on uneven or off-camber terrain, which matters more than it sounds like it should until it's actually been felt on a trail that tilts unpredictably. The catch: fitment has to be right. Poorly matched spacers put uneven stress on the wheel bearings over time, so this isn't the upgrade to buy on price alone.

Building It Out Without Overspending Upfront

Almost nobody does all of this before their first serious trip, and that's not really a mistake — it's normal. The smarter path tends to be: tires and skid plates first, since they prevent the most common trail-ending problems, then lighting once night trips become a regular thing, then stance and bumper upgrades as the trails get more demanding.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q : Is it worth upgrading before the first off-road trip, or is that overkill?

A : For a first outing on easy trails, stock is usually fine. The upgrades above become worth it once trips move past beginner terrain — which happens faster than most new owners expect.

Q : What's the single upgrade with the best return for the money?

A : All-terrain tires, by a wide margin. Nothing else changes actual grip and confidence on loose terrain as much for the cost.

Q : Can lighting be installed without a mechanic?

A : The physical mounting, often yes. The wiring, no — that's a job for someone who actually knows vehicle electrical systems, since a bad wiring job risks more than the light itself.

Q : Do wheel spacers cause long-term problems?

A : Only if they're the wrong fitment or poorly installed. Properly matched spacers, correctly torqued, don't cause the bearing issues that badly fitted ones can.
